0

古いAndroid2ハンドセット用のAndroidWebSocketプラグインhttps://github.com/FreakDev/PhoneGap-Android-HTML5-WebSocketの統合を検討してきましたが、プラグインを作成しようとしたときに障害が発生しました。 PhoneGapビルドのxmlファイル。

つまり、このコード行を含めるにはどうすればよいですか?

java WebSocketFactory wsFactory = new WebSocketFactory(appView); appView.addJavascriptInterface(wsFactory, "WebSocketFactory");

プラグインを実行するための要件です(GitHubによる)。あなたの助けに感謝します!

背景:ビルドプラグインのドキュメントhttps://build.phonegap.com/docs/pluginsとサンプルプラグインファイルhttps://github.com/alunny/pluginstall/blob/master/test/plugin/plugin.xml

4

1 に答える 1

0

アドビバンクーバーの素晴らしいチームは、私がこれを理解するのを手伝ってくれました。そのため、現在の仕様では、PhoneGap Buildクラウドでは、特定のデバイスの「アクティビティレイヤー」にアクセスすることはまだ許可されていません。したがって、このプラグインが機能するには、デスクトップ上に構築する必要があります。

ただし、Cordovaのブランチには低レベルのWebSocket統合があるため、これに注目しますが、古いHixieセキュリティホールを回避するには多少の手間がかかります。

于 2012-04-25T01:25:53.417 に答える